DINNER TO BISHOP CROKE AT COROMANDEL.

Ok Monday evening, a dinner was given to ' Bishop Croke, at the Bridge Hotel. Thore • was an excellent spread provided, and about thirty gentlemen sat down. Mr. Kearey, ' the manager of the Government tramway, ', presided, having on his right the guest of the evening, Bishop Croke, and Major Keddell, and on his left the District Engineer, Mr. Aitkin. The vice-chair was occupied by the Rev. Father O'Reilly. A letter of apology was read by the chairman from the Rev. Mr. Scott. After partaking of &■ good dinner, well served up, an agreeable programme of toasts was gone through, and a very pleasant evening spent. — [Correspondent, ]
